I have to agree the advertising is poor to say the least, and when they do advertise in the MEN they get it wrong.
I rang to book a student ticket on my debit card recently and was told flatly no we don't do that conssesionary, so I quoted the ad in the MEn and was told they knew nothing about it they were ticketmaster not Nynex what a load of tosh after much discussion they said that I could not have a student
ticket because I could not prove that I was a student on the phone, when I asked was it posssible that I could get one for a ub40 holder (of which there is no such thing anymore) on my card they said yes we can do that, this was done without proof of the holder having a ub40,
so it is unlikely that anybody facing this sort of mess once would wish to go through it again it is only because I myself own a season ticket and don't often get a student ticket that i carry on with this senseless system.

Also when you consider the price for an average family of four to go to the games its just to expensive i myself must spend just under £10 a match once you've bought a programme and a 50/50 ticket then food and drink, with christmas coming the figures are bound to drop.
Why do ogdens also feel it necessary to promote the giants with family tickets and ladies nights of which there is one soon but feel that this is not necessary in Storms case.
